Block 20138869

0xdc111eb8d2efcbf32017671bc609134ae04fbaa827edd44ed519fb2cca693c92
Transactions0
Height20138869
Confirmations1538900
TimestampFri, 21 Jun 2024 16:23:33 UTC
Size (bytes)541
Version
Merkle Root
Nonce0xc6b68bd521f02d93
Bits
Difficulty0x8568abb53ff14